So can I take a bath during confinement in summer?

Can I take a bath during confinement in summer?

The traditional concept of confinement is that it is not advisable to take a bath during the confinement period, for fear of catching a cold and developing confinement diseases. In fact, this view has great limitations in the current era. In the old days, living conditions were poor in all aspects. Now the bathing conditions and facilities have been greatly improved, so it is not so easy to catch a cold. Therefore, you can take a bath during confinement in the summer.

1. Take a bath early and frequently during the summer confinement period. The climate is hot in summer, and new mothers are more likely to sweat. If they are always sweating, they will feel very uncomfortable, so they should take a bath frequently. If it is a normal delivery, you can take a shower 2-3 days after delivery to avoid heat rash.

2. The water temperature should not be too low when taking a bath during confinement in summer. The stability of bathing during confinement in summer is low, which can cause respiratory spasm and cause colds. In addition, the pores of a new mother's skin are all open, and the body being exposed to cold can easily cause muscle and joint pain. The water temperature should be around 37 degrees. Wash for 5-10 minutes each time. Dry as soon as possible after washing to avoid catching cold.

3. In the summer, you should keep warm after taking a bath during confinement. After bathing, the new mother should wipe off the water on her body immediately and put on clothes in time. She can wear thinner long-sleeved shirts and long pants to avoid catching cold.

What to wear during confinement in summer

What to wear during confinement in summer is a common concern for postpartum mothers. Since the body is relatively weak after childbirth and the immunity is also reduced, clothing does need to be carefully chosen. The following items require special attention, including clothing selection, washing, changing, length, etc.

1. Choose cotton clothes that are warm and sweat-absorbent. Because the mother's body after childbirth is prone to produce "bed sweat", that is, sweating a lot, especially at night when sleeping and just waking up. This is a normal physiological phenomenon, in which the body eliminates the increased water in the body during pregnancy in the form of sweat. Therefore, the clothes and socks worn by postpartum mothers must be breathable and made of pure cotton to ensure comfort and health.

2. Wear long clothes, long pants and thin socks. You can choose short-sleeved tops when sunbathing outdoors. Wear long clothes, long pants and socks when you are at home, especially after showering. If the weather is good, you can go outdoors to bask in the sun. In order to better receive sunlight, you can choose a short-sleeved top, but be sure to do a good job of sun protection.

3. Pajamas should be loose and you can wear socks to sleep if necessary. Some new mothers are very careful when they are awake, but once they fall asleep they will kick off the quilt and easily catch a cold. The best way is to fall asleep in pajamas and socks.
